How to make candied sweet potatoes in an air fryer
Making candied sweet potatoes in an air fryer is much easier than you might think. With just a few simple ingredients and a little bit of patience, you can whip up a flavorful batch in no time.
The first thing you need to do is pick out your sweet potatoes. Make sure they’re firm and not too large. Peel and slice them into rounds, approximately ½ inch thick. Preheat your air fryer to 390°F.
Next, melt butter in a small bowl in the microwave or on the stove. Once the butter is melted, add brown sugar, cinnamon, nutmeg, and vanilla extract. Mix the ingredients well until the mixture is smooth.
Place the sliced sweet potatoes in the air fryer basket and spray them with cooking spray or brush them lightly with oil. Cook for 12-15 minutes or until the sweet potatoes are tender. Take them out of the air fryer and drizzle them with the butter mixture. Return the sweet potatoes to the air fryer and cook for an additional 5 minutes, or until they’re caramelized and golden brown.

Air fryer candied sweet potatoes recipe
If you want a more detailed recipe, here’s a step-by-step guide for making candied sweet potatoes in an air fryer:
Ingredients:
- 2-3 medium sweet potatoes, peeled and sliced
- 3 tablespoons unsalted butter
- ½ cup brown sugar
- 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- ¼ teaspoon ground nutmeg
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- Cooking spray or oil, for coating
Instructions:
- Peel and slice sweet potatoes into rounds, approximately ½ inch thick.
- Melt butter in a small bowl in the microwave or on the stove.
- Add brown sugar, cinnamon, nutmeg, and vanilla extract to the melted butter. Mix well until smooth.
- Preheat your air fryer to 390°F.
- Fill the air fryer basket with the sliced sweet potatoes. Coat with cooking spray or a light brushing of oil.
- Cook sweet potatoes for 12-15 minutes or until tender.
- Remove sweet potatoes from the air fryer and drizzle with the butter mixture. Ensure every slice is coated.
- Return the sweet potatoes to the air fryer and cook for an additional 5 minutes, or until caramelized and golden brown.
- Serve hot and enjoy!

Tips for preparing perfect candied sweet potatoes in an air fryer
Here are some tips to help you prepare the perfect candied sweet potatoes in an air fryer:
- Use the right potatoes. Firm sweet potatoes that are not too large work best for this recipe.
- Don’t overcrowd the air fryer basket. This will ensure even cooking and caramelization.
- Make sure the sweet potatoes are coated in oil or cooking spray before placing them in the air fryer.
- Drizzle the sweet potatoes with cinnamon and sugar after they’ve cooked for added flavor.
- Reheat the sweet potatoes in the air fryer for a crispy exterior.
Another tip to keep in mind is to cut the sweet potatoes into evenly sized pieces. This will ensure that they cook evenly and are all done at the same time.
Additionally, you can experiment with different spices and seasonings to add more flavor to your candied sweet potatoes. Some popular options include nutmeg, ginger, and allspice.

How to store and reheat leftover candied sweet potatoes from your air fryer
If you have leftovers, store the candied sweet potatoes in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. To reheat, preheat the air fryer to 350°F and cook for 5-7 minutes or until heated through.
Frequently asked questions about cooking candied sweet potatoes in an air fryer
Here are some frequently asked questions about cooking candied sweet potatoes in an air fryer:
Can I use other types of sweet potatoes?
Yes, you can use other types of sweet potatoes. However, be aware that cooking times may vary depending on the type of potato.
What if I don’t have an air fryer?
If you don’t have an air fryer, you can still make candied sweet potatoes in an oven. Simply follow the same steps and bake in the oven at 375°F for 30-35 minutes or until tender.
Can I make this dish ahead of time?
Yes, you can make this dish ahead of time. Store the candied sweet potatoes in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. Reheat in the air fryer before serving.
Are air fryers difficult to clean?
No, air fryers are easy to clean. Simply remove the air fryer basket and wash it with soap and water. The air fryer should not be submerged in water.
Can I make this dish vegan?
Yes, you can make this dish vegan by using a vegan butter substitute instead of regular butter.
